Android Auto Offline Mode Outperforms Mobile Data on Rural Road Trips
Pre-downloading maps and media eliminates the instability of mobile data in signal-poor areas, according to a ZDNET researcher.
Android Auto remains fully functional without a mobile data connection, provided that essential maps and media are pre-downloaded. A recent experiment by a ZDNET researcher during a road trip upstate demonstrated that strategic offline preparation offers a more stable experience than relying on cellular networks in remote areas.
During the test, the researcher found that using pre-downloaded maps and playlists significantly reduced the latency and reliability issues typically associated with streaming over unstable mobile data. While cloud-dependent features fail without a signal, the core utility of the system persists if the user has cached their data. According to the researcher, offline mode beats mobile data in two primary ways: it ensures consistent navigation in zero-coverage areas and reduces the thermal load and battery drain on the smartphone.
The Connectivity Gap
Most users typically rely on real-time mobile data for Android Auto's navigation and streaming services. However, long-distance travel often involves "dead zones" where cellular signals become intermittent or disappear entirely. In these scenarios, users frequently encounter buffering audio, laggy map updates, or a complete loss of navigation guidance. To mitigate this, Google Maps allows users to download specific geographic regions for offline use, and music services like Spotify offer offline playback, both of which integrate directly into the Android Auto interface.

Looking Ahead
While offline mode provides a safety net for navigation and media, it cannot replace the real-time benefits of mobile data, such as live traffic updates, accident alerts, and search functionality for new points of interest. Users looking to optimize their road trip experience should continue to leverage a hybrid approach: using mobile data for real-time intelligence while maintaining offline backups of their primary route and entertainment to ensure reliability in the face of unpredictable coverage.
